计算机cmd是什么语言

时间:2025-01-17 21:06:57 单机攻略

计算机的cmd(命令提示符) 并不是一种编程语言,而是一个命令行解释器,用于执行操作系统命令和运行批处理脚本。cmd允许用户通过输入命令来与操作系统进行交互,执行各种任务,如文件管理、程序启动和系统设置等。

尽管cmd本身不是编程语言,但可以使用多种编程语言编写的脚本来扩展其功能。以下是一些常用的编程语言及其在cmd中的应用:

C/C++:

C和C++是一种高效且灵活的编程语言,可以直接调用操作系统API。在Windows平台上,可以使用C/C++的标准库函数来执行命令行操作,如文件操作、进程管理等。

Python:

Python是一种简单易学的编程语言,具有丰富的标准库和第三方库,适合编写各种类型的cmd工具。Python提供了`subprocess`模块,可以方便地执行cmd命令。

Java:

Java是一种跨平台的编程语言,具有强大的生态系统和丰富的库。Java可以通过调用`Runtime`类或`ProcessBuilder`类来执行cmd命令。

PowerShell:

PowerShell是一种脚本语言,特别适合编写Windows操作系统相关的cmd工具。PowerShell支持脚本编写、命令行交互和GUI操作,是Windows管理员的首选编程语言之一。

批处理脚本(Batch Scripting):

批处理脚本是一种简单的脚本语言,可以在命令提示符中执行。批处理脚本由一系列的命令行指令构成,这些指令被写入一个文本文件中,文件扩展名通常是`.bat`或`.cmd`。它可以执行一系列的任务,如文件管理、程序启动和系统设置。

总结来说,虽然cmd本身不是编程语言,但可以通过上述编程语言编写的脚本来扩展其功能,实现更复杂的任务自动化和管理。